Clinical applications of optical technologies and associated fundamentals of anatomy (OMED/CLI)5 ECTS
(englische Bezeichnung: Clinical applications of optical technologies and associated fundamentals of anatomy)
(Prüfungsordnungsmodul: Medical Engineering)

Modulverantwortliche/r: Michael Eichhorn
Lehrende: Michael Eichhorn


Start semester: SS 2019Duration: 1 semesterCycle: jährlich (SS)
Präsenzzeit: 60 Std.Eigenstudium: 90 Std.Language: Englisch

Lectures:


Inhalt:

  • Biological Systems
  • Trunk System

  • Nervous System

  • Respiration

  • Circulation

  • Heart

  • Digestion

  • Neuroscience

  • Functional cardiology

  • Advanced endoscopy

  • Advanced neuroimaging

Lernziele und Kompetenzen:

Students are able to

  • describe relevant structures of the human anatomy and basic physiological processes

  • understand features of biological systems when applying optical technologies to them

  • describe exemplarily applications of optical technologies in medicine
